Can you get a hoop nose piercing right away?

No, you cannot get your nose ring as soon as you get the nose pierced. You‘d have to wait until the new nose piercing settles down or even heals completely before you can put the nose hoop ring on.

Also to know is, how long until I can put a hoop in my nose?

Before changing your nose piercing make sure it is completely healed. 2-3 months is the standard healing time for a nostril piercing.

One may also ask, what size is your nose ring when you first get it pierced? Most nose piercings are done at 18 gauge. However, many people choose to downsize their jewelry after the piercing heals to 20 gauge because of the variety of jewelry options available in the smaller size.

Similarly one may ask, why can’t I put a hoop in my nose?

Why is it so hard to put in my nose hoop? Smaller inner diameters are harder to work with because you don’t have as much room on the hoop for your fingers. If you’re having a very difficult time inserting and closing the hoop, then make sure that you measured your nose piercing accurately.

Can you Repierce the same nose hole?

The answer is complicated. You need to have your professional piercer examine the place where you want to be repierced. Sometimes the hole may not be completely healed in the inside- if the outsides of the hole are just closed it may be easy for your piercer to repierce you in the same place with little complication.

Can I get a hoop when I pierce my nose?

You can choose either a stud or a hoop as your initial jewelry, but the hoop will cause the piercing to heal with a slight curve, so it’s recommended that you start with a nose stud. You can always switch to a hoop later.

How painful are nose piercings?

Like any other piercing, there’s some discomfort and mild pain with a nose piercing. However, when a professional performs a nostril piercing, the pain is minimal.

Can I change my nose ring after 2 weeks?

In most cases, you shouldn’t change the jewelry for at least two months. Sometimes the piercing may visually look healed, but you feel pain when trying to take off the ring. In this case, one or two weeks can make a huge difference. Premature ring removal may lead to irritation, tissue rupture, and scarring.
